Quote:
It will be fine for 3 days. I know what you are going through. This last hatch I had one hatch early then nothing...and nothing...and nothing lol. Finally I couldn't stand it any longer and pulled a couple to candle. They had internally pipped and I heard chirping. A few hours later I had babies everywhere. Did you candle them before you put them into lockdown...to pull out the duds, check air sac development etc?
